Post 4 speed toploader, shift tower conversion w/ D20 adapter fee
I’m getting ready to pull this out of Gunni, it’s a working trans that runs all the gears. It’s been converted to a top shift (w/ a shift tower from a T-17/18 trans if my memory is correct), and is essentially a bolt in affair after you cut a hole for the shifter to come through the trans tunnel. You’ll likely need to modify the driveshafts also, depending on how much further back it puts the D20, in Gunni it’s about an inch. It was originally in TFB when we pulled it out of the junk yard bolted to a 351w.

If you do a search online or on CB.com you’ll see quite a few opinions on this trans/conversion. So I’ll give you some 1st hand opinions from actually driving Gunni w/ this trans for almost 2 yrs now, keep in mind it’s currently bolted to a 6 cylinder 170.

First off I love it, and if I wasn’t slowly getting Gunni back to it’s near factory state I’d leave it bolted in as it’s a blast to drive. Yes the 1st gear is a little low for a Bronco, but not too low for a street rig. You can off road this trans, but w/ a 170 I just put the xfer case in low and went about having fun. Of course I do have 4.10s in Gunni, but I can still do 60+ mph on the hi-way. The shifter comes up in a good spot and I wouldn’t change its position.

The bad. I have no idea what the mileage is on this trans, the synchros still work, and I do run the correct old school oil in it.

If needed I have a V8 bell housing & clutch fork to go along with this. I’ll get some pic posted of it installed in Gunni & I may have an old pic of it uninstalled also. Yes, I still have it, it's still in the '66.
It should be the wide ratio trans, I'll pull the numbers from it and confirm.

1st 2nd 3rd 4th
2.78 1.93 1.36 1.00

I should have mentioned yesterday that I'm not too worried about the gear ratios--just not looking for anything collectible (i.e. expensive) like the close ratio tranny. I had a crazy idea that this transmission--along with a T-176 gear set swapped in would make for a nifty setup. It would end up with a 3.52 or 3.80 1st gear and the 1:1 4th gear would act as overdrive since I still have 3.50's. I might be crazy but I think my idea would work...
